Stirrer and how it function? :

  • Propeller type Stirrer transform Electrical torque into centrifugal force to dispersion and emulsification force depends upon R.P.M.
  • Resonance is created in case of refining dispersion of metal is produced which separates metal according to its density, so vessel height, diameter of impeller and no. of impeller is important factor.
  • But for alloying of metal with other metal, emulsification is created by changing R.P.M. and diameter of Vessel.

Burner for Refining Kettle :

  • Our Buners are used for best fuel economy. These are known for their durabilty and non stop performance.
  • These are fitted with aerodynamically balanced blower with Suntac Fuel Pump.
  • This pump is internal gear pump which gives non clogging service which is enhenced by its positive dispalacement feature. Positive displacement pumps are used to give high prssure which helps to automize better. Smaller oil droplets are created by more pressure so smaller droplets have more surface are to reacts with Oxygen in the air which gives smokeless combustion of fuel.
  • Air Fuel ratio is factory set and training is also provided to set Air Fuel Ratio of Burner.
  • Internationally acclaimed Oil Nozzles from Danfoss or Delavan, are used to give unteruppted flow of fine oil drollets spray, are fitted in our Burners.
  • Many options are available which will depend upon Requirement of capacity, Fuel option Available.
  • Single Stage Burners are normally used for Smaller size of refining Kettles. i.e. 2 Ton to 10 ton.
  • Double Stage Burners are used for Bigger Capacity size of Kettle i.e. 20 Ton to 50 Ton.
  • Duel Fuel Burners are used for Much Bigger Capacity.
  • Fuel Options available are LDO, HSD, Gas CNG/PNG, Furnace Oil etc.
  • Spares are also available are burners.


Emmision from Refining Process :

  • Lead Fume will be created during melting and Stiring Operation due to evaporation of Lead.
  • Sulphur Diaoxide will generate during Copper Removal.
  • Zinc Fume will be generated during process of Silver Extraction.
  • Antimony TriOxide Fumes will be generated during antimony Removal Process.
  • Carbon Dioxide from Fuel combustion in the burner.

Details :
Flow air/ flue gases out of Furnace to Stack. So some force is required to move flue gases through the Settling Chamber, Cyclones, Cooling Lines and bag house. This force is induced by the Blower on flue gases. Blowers/ Fans exert a pressure to move air (or gases) against a resistance caused by ducts, dampers, or other system components in a gas flow system. The fan/blower rotor/impeller receives torque from a rotating shaft of electric motor or some other driver. Impeller of fan/blower forces gases through the system.

As RPM is increased for more flow, power is increased cubically whereas if diameter is increased then power is only doubled, so bigger size of blower is more useful at lesser RPM than smaller size blower at more RPM.

Basic requirements for Blower are following :

  • Air Volume, this depends upon fuel consumption in the system and required pressure in the furnace
  • Drive type, Direct driven / indirect driven / Direct coupled
  • Operating Temperature
  • Blower RPM will make less/ more Motor H.P.
  • Construction material, depends upon flue gas

In this unit, Used Water from Plastic Washing Machine, which have concentration of soda ash 15% to 20% ( pH level 8-) is maintained, Battery Acid from Acid Draining Attachment, which is already diluted to 15% concentration by discharge state of Battery discharges majority of Sulphates are consumed by Lead which transforms into Lead Sulphates, now battery water having Specific Gravity 1100 and pH level at 4+pH. These both are mixed and pH level is controlled by automatic Digital pH controller Panel feeding Soda Ash/ Lime automatically in to the solution and sediments are formed. Sediments are agitated and pushed by centrifugal agitator in Clarifulucator, to bottom, from bottom these are removed by rotary valve to Settling Tank. Later water floating on top in sediments settling Tank is removed and sent back to Clarifulucator. Sediments are removed from settling tank and sent to Rotary Furnace for further Treatment. Hence Clear water is reused by the system.

This plant consists of following :

  • Plastic crusher: it crushes plastic containers along with lid. The capacity of the machine is crushing plastics of 40 ton scrap battery in 24 hours. Electricity requirement 40 kW; manpower required one man; machine is water cooled; so, lead dust does not spread around; crushed plastics automatically fed to washing machine.
  • Plastic washing machine: it washes plastic and separate lead dust from crushed plastic. Water is reused and lead dust/ bottom sludge can be collected from this operation. Later it can be sent be to lead furnace for recycling.
  • Plastic rinsing machine: plastic washing machine feeds automatically to this machine with crushed and washed plastic, it rinses in water, and remaining lead dust is separated.
  • Water pumps: two submersible pumps are used in system along with cyclone
  • The whole line is fully automatic and it has characteristics of high efficiency, low noise and easy operation. It adopts hot alkaline water washing to get good quality. Any acid or lead dust is removed by friction washing. Crushed plastic is transferred automatically by inclined material conveyor. Inclined conveyor shifts plastic pallets to rinsing machine. Rinsing machine washes again in clean alkaline water. The pH level is continuously monitored by electrical control panel. Soda ash is charged to washing tank so alkalinity is maintained. This alkaline water neutralizes acidic film formed on the surface of plastic and subsequently clean it. Man power required two men. Lead dust emissions to air is nullified due to its unique design criteria. All emissions are suppressed into water bath so no lead dust is emitted to air. So no particulate matter in the air is created. Lead dust is either transfers with water to E.T.P. Plant or settles down after de-sulphating. Battery container of 40 ton battery/ day.

Principle of operation :
The motion of the gas exerts a centrifugal force on the particles, and this force depends upon the size and mass of particles. There, the particles go to outer periphery and get deposited on the inner surface of the cyclones. Here, these are dropped due to gravitational force. The movement of particles is in spiral path; so, once the stream of fluid leaves and proceeds towards outlet through the vortex cleaner stream of fluid proceeds towards outlet and heavy particles remain at the bottom and ultimately fall out.

Efficiency Improvement Depends : upon Density of Fluid, Particle sizes, Fluid flow Rate, Fluid Viscosity, Dust Loading. Efficiency of cyclone increases with increases in Fluid flow rate, Particle sizes, Density and decrease in fluid viscosity.

Details :
House is equipment which houses filter bags. It has two compartments separated by filter bags in such a manner that any of air stream passes through one compartment to another, that has to pass through Fabric Bag. One compartment is connected to in stream of flue gases and another to the inlet of Blower. Energy on the particles is exerted by pressure difference of both the compartments and flow of gases is created by Blower. Pressure drop in Bag House will depend upon Dust particle accumulated on the surface of bag fabric and no. of we have Bag House in cyclonic shape as well Rectangular Shape. Cyclonic Shape gives added advantage of filtration through fabric filters as well cyclonic separation. It reduces loading on Fabric Filter Bags.

Type of fabric depends upon particle and temperature. The filters retain particles larger than the mesh size. Air and most of the smaller particles flow through. Some of the smaller particles are retained due to interception and diffusion. The retained particles cause a reduction in the mesh size.  The primary collection is on the layer of previously deposited particles. Pressure drop will depends upon no. of bags. Higher no. of bags higher the filtration area, so lesser pressure drop is exerted.

Working :
Raw material to be charged to Rotary Furnace, in our case it is Battery Plates or Plate Dust, if it is preheated to the temperature, then water will vaporize so heat required in the Furnace to vaporize will be reduced, there it will be vapourised to superheated steam in comparison to ambient vapour. Superheated steam will require more energy than ambient vapour. At the same it removes sulphate vapour, and transforms to Lead Oxide, reducing charged weight to furnace. This reduces sulphur dioxide emission in the furnace. It will lower smelting temperature of the charged material. Slag fluidization will be better which gives more recovery of lead. It also reduces the wastage of lead content in the slag.

The Lead Bullion is fed into a refining kettle. Lead bullion contains many other metallic impurities including antimony, arsenic, copper, tin and zinc.

Refining Process of Lead in Detail :

  • Removal of Copper : Copper is the first of the impurities to be removed. The lead bullion is melted at about 300–600 °C and held just above its melting-point when solid copper rises to the surface and is skimmed off. Sulfur is stirred into the melt to facilitate the operation by producing a dry powdery dross which is more readily removed. Once copper has been removed, there are a number of processes available for the extraction of the other impurities from the bullion. These include, in which elements are removed one or more at a time in several stages.
  • Removal of antimony, arsenic and tin : After the removal of copper, the next step is to remove antimony, arsenic and tin. There are two methods available — the softening process (so-called since these elementsare standard hardeners for lead) and the Harris process. In the softening process, the lead bullion is melted and agitated with an air blast, causing preferential oxidation of the impurities which are then skimmed off as a molten slag. In the Harris process, the molten bullion is stirred with a flux of molten sodium hydroxide and sodium nitrate or anothersuitable oxidizing agent. The oxidized impurities are suspended in the alkali flux in theform of sodium antimonate, arsenate and stannate, and any zinc is removed in the form of zinc oxide.
  • Removal of silver, gold & Bismuth : After the removal of antimony, arsenic and tin, the softened lead may still containsilver and gold, and bismuth. The removal of the precious metals by the Parkesprocess is based on the fact that they are more soluble in zinc than in lead. In this process, the lead is melted and mixed with zinc at 480 °C. The temperature of the melt is graduallylowered to below 419.5 °C, at which point the zinc (now containing nearly all the silverand gold) begins to solidify as a crust on the surface of the lead and can be skimmed off.
    An alternative procedure, the Port Pirie process, used at the Port Pirie refinery in Australia, is based on similar metallurgical principles.
  • Removal of zinc : The removal of the precious metals leaves zinc as the main contaminant of the lead.It is removed either by oxidation with gaseous chlorine or by vacuum distillation. Thelatter process involves melting the lead in a large kettle covered with a water-cooled lidunder vacuum. The zinc distils from the lead under the combined influence of temperatureand reduced pressure and condenses on the underside of the cold lid.
    Refined lead is poured into moulds and ingots are formed. These ingots are then sent to storage. For integrated Production of Lead Oxide, Refined Lead is casted into Balls. (to be fed directly to Lead oxide Ball Mill).

 

About Lead Refining :

Lead recycled from used lead acid batteries or other sources (Secondary Smelting) via the Mini Blast Furnace or Rotary Furnace route, contains lot of contamination and undesired components. On the other hand, Lead required for battery manufacturing is either soft Lead with 99.97% purity or hard Lead of varying Antimony compositions.In order to make quality of lead suitable for its different uses, different variations of pot melting processes are employed.

 

These includes :

  • “Re-Melting” for removal of slag,
  • “Refining” for attaining required purity levels and
  • “Alloying” for producing various alloys of lead.

The equipment used is the same, the consumables and the processes, however, differ.

 

Refining Pot Details :

The Refining Pot (or Refining Kettle or Alloying Pot, as it is variously called), is a mechanical mixing device with a pot and a heating arrangement. The inner pot is made of heavy MS plate with dish end bottom. It is placed within a jacket of refractory bricks, which in turn, are protected by an outer cover of MS plate with reinforcements. The pot is covered at the top with opening for feeding lead ingots and is provided with an electro-mechanical mixer. At the bottom, a heating source, usually an oil fired/ Diesel burner& sometimes by Wood burning is provided to heat the pot and to melt the lead. Once lead melts, impurities are skimmed and removed and any consumables required are added. Lead is then drained from the pot through an outlet pipe and valve.

Capacity of such pots depends upon the requirements of particular units. Standard pot capacities made are from 3.0 Tons per Batch to20.0 Tons per Batch. Higher capacity pots are also manufactured as required by any particular establishment.

Melting pots are installed both with and without accessories which may include Ingot Casting Machine, Ball Making Machine (where Ball Mills are installed down the line), Air Pollution Control Systems, Jib Cranes etc.

Production Process :
Melting Processes have been grouped as

  • Re-Melting Process
  • Refining Process
  • Alloying Process

 

Re-Melting Process : This process is undertaken for value addition to the recycled lead from furnaces. Lead is melted in the pot and major impurities are skimmed from it to make it saleable in the market.

Refining Process : Lead is melted in the pot, additives such as Sulphur, Wooden Powder and Coke Breeze are added and mixed gently followed by dross removal. Thereafter, Tin is added to remove Copper and temperature is increased to 550-6000C. Further, additives such as Sodium Nitrate & Caustic Soda are added to remove Antimony. This process is repeated to get the desired purity of lead.


Alloying Process : Lead is melted in the pot; additives such as Sulphur, Wooden Powder & Coke Breeze are added and mixed gently followed bydross removal. Thereafter, Tin & Antimony are added to the liquid metal to get the desired grade of Lead.


Melting processes lead to generation of air pollution at the following stages :

  • Initial heating and melting generates fumes
  • Drossing with sulphur, wooden powder and coke breeze generates lot of smoke and dust particles
  • Further heating for Refining and Alloying with different chemicals generates fumes and dust particles.


Hence, to meet various goals of maintaining employees' health, factory environments as well as regulatory requirements, it becomes imperative to get high end Air Pollution Control Systems to be installed with the Melting Pots.

Characteristics of Air Pollution generated in Melting Pot :

  • Dust : 500-600 mg/Nm3
  • Temperature : 60-80° C
  • Gases : Fumes and Dust


Discharge Characteristics required as per Norms :

  • Dust - Less than 50 mg/Nm3
  • Lead ( Pb) - Less than 10 mg/Nm3
  • Temperature - 50-60° C
  • Gases - Not Detectable


Selection & Detailson Technology for Air Pollution Control : Based on the Parameters and the Standards mentioned, the following technology is adopted for Air Pollution Control Systemin Melting Pot is Pulse Jet based Bag House Filtration System

A Mini Blast Furnace (commonly known as MandirBhatti or ShahiBhatti) is a simple, time-tested and widely used system to produce secondary lead in India and many other countries. It is the most basic of all furnaces and a production system based on this technology.

About Mini Blast Furnace
The Temple Furnace itself is a modified blast furnace which consists of a brick lined structure with fire brick oven in the midst and a metal Exo-skeletal structure outside. Raw material & fuel (coke) is charged manually through the side metal doors fitted in the brick structure and air is provided from the FD fans provided at the back of the brick structure. Molten metal & slag is tapped at the pits made in front of the brick structure and flue gases are sucked from the top of the brick structure which is provided with a metallic hood.

Lead to be manufactured from Mini Blast Furnace is usually obtained from scrapped batteries. They are cut open or broken to segregate lead scrap, plastic and other materials from it. Lead scrap in the form of lead powder and plates etc. is charged in the furnace along with a proportionate charge of wooden coke. Thereafter the furnace is manually fired with the help of rags. FD Fan provides the necessary air required for combustion from the back of the furnace. Coke in the oven performs the functions of both, the fuel as well as a reducing agent for obtaining lead from its oxides charged in the form of lead plates & Powder. Temperature of the furnace is maintained at the desired level for approximately 30 minutes, after which molten lead along with slag flows out from the bottom of the oven into the outlet pit. Here slag is separated and molten lead is poured into Ingot Molds. To maintain this, continuous charge of raw material and coke is maintained in the furnace. This process leads to generation of flue gases which are toxic in nature and need appropriate and adequate Air Pollution Control System for their treatment.

Temple furnace Is Of Two Types:

  • Single Temple Furnace
  • Double Temple Furnace


Characteristics

  • Low Project Capital Cost
  • Low Energy Cost (wooden coke fired)
  • Easy to install
  • Easy to operate & maintain
  • Production of low Antimony Lead (soft lead) at low temperature
  • Generates high pollution

Gas Neutralizing System for Air Pollution Control Device: Wet Scrubber

A Wet Scrubber in the Air Pollution Control System is mandatory in India and many parts of the world. Wet Scrubber uses water to scrub clean the flue gases of any pollutant gases or particles that may remain after Bag Filtration System. The Scrubber therefore requires a pump, pipeline and a retention tank. The size of the Scrubber depends upon the capacity of the system being installed. Flue gases are introduced in the body of the Wet Scrubber from side and as they move up towards the top of the Scrubber which has the outlet, they pass through a spray of fine water droplets provided by a spray shower provided in the body. This fine spray leads to scrubbing of any pollutant in the flue gases. Cleaned gases escape through the top opening after passing through a mist eliminator whereas water with pollutants moves to the bottom of the Scrubber from where it is passed into the tank. One or more chambers of the tank allow for settling of pollutants which are then periodically cleaned and fresh water is added to make up any loss in quantity of water. It is then recalculated to the Wet Scrubber.

Lead to be manufactured from Rotary Furnace can be obtained directly from scrapped batteries or as slag from Mini Blast Furnaces In case of former batteries are cut open or broken to segregate lead scrap, plastic and other materials from them; lead scrap in the form of lead powder/ plates etc. is charged in the furnace along with a proportionate charge of additives. In The case of latter, slag produced from Mini Blast Furnaces is charged into the Rotary Furnace, again with proportionate additives.


This process is a batch type process. After filling the required quantity of raw material (either manually or mechanically), the lid of the furnace at the front is closed. The burner attached to the moving door is then fired. 

The Rotary Melting Furnace is very flexible and universal equipment used for recycling many non-ferrous metals. It is the major lead production technology used in India and many other countries for Secondary Lead Production. A lead production system based on this technology has certain distinct characteristics such as :

  • Equipment scalable for installing higher capacities
  • Recovers all lead in one production cycle
  • Plates & powder from scrap battery as well as slag from Mini Blast Furnace can be used as raw material
  • Requires addition of certain consumables
  • Can be fired with various fuels
  • Generates high Pollution both as Flue Gases & Fugitive Emissions


Apart from plates and paste of lead oxide from scrap batteries, slag from Mini Blast Furnace is charged in the Rotary Furnace.


In addition to these, certain compounds of sulphur are also present in the batteries. When this material is heated in the Presence of carbon, lead oxide is converted to lead. This conversion along with burning of fuel generates flue gases and fumes containing dust, dirt, oxides of lead, lead particles and such other impurities etc.


Hence, to meet various goals of maintaining employees' health and factory environments as well as regulatory requirements, it becomes imperative to get high end Air Pollution Control Systems to be installed with the Rotary Furnaces.

Rotary Chamber Advantages :

  • Recovers 100% lead in the first operation.
  • Slag produced is lead free.
  • Equipment can be scaled up for higher production capacities.
  • Many chemicals are required for operation.
  • High power consumption.


Rotary Furnace : 
We have two models of Rotary Furnace, one without barrel (Flame Shape) and another with barrel (furnace body). Both designs are advantageous, depending upon requirements. 

Barrel Type Rotary Furnace :
This is traditional design. Smelters have been using this type of furnace from very olden days around the world. But the final product is MIXED Lead (DOGALA Lead) and the recovery is also lesser as compared to our newly designed Rotary furnace. I will explain it in next paragraph. The reason for lesser recovery is cogging of slag into the tap out hole and In this turning process molten lead is mixed with slag and small amount of lead is retraped with slag so recovery is further reduced. So we designed Rotary furnace without barrel.

Rotary Furnace without Barrel or Flame Shape Rotary Furnace :
In this type of furnace, following advantages had been practically gained : 
Barrel type Rotary was designed for Iron Smelting, not for Lead, as we all know, thermal conductivity of Iron is very much different than Lead. Iron thermal conductivity is 80 while Lead thermal conductivity is 35 W/(m K). It considerably reduces with temperature. So, we increased L/D ratio of Furnace. This reduces temp. of exit gases, hence utilisation of energy is increased.

In the 1970s, batteries were distributed primarily through full-service gasoline stations. Smaller amounts were distributed through hardware stores, automobile supply stores, and mass merchandise outlets. The scrap batteries were recovered by the service stations and sold to scrap dealers, who also recovered batteries from wrecked or worn-out automobiles. The scrap dealers then sold the batteries to battery breakers and smelters. The higher lead content of the battery plates made it cost-effective to ship plates longer distances than whole batteries.

This machine is best suited for small scale & medium scale grid mould is heavy & mbattery plate & battery manufacturers. This can be used for longer Industrial negative grid where the anual casting is not possible. It is a simple machine, which consists of a main platen on which the grid mould is mounted. Then platen will does cycle of Grid mould opening closing & grid ejection. Mould is closed pneumatically and Control Panel controls cycle of mould. Water-cooling System is employed to cool the mould so Lead Alloy solidifies faster and mould temperature is maintained for better flow ability of Alloy. It gives better production of Grid Panels. Gate portion of Grid is cut manually.

Different type of grid moulds could be mounted on this.
Lead pouring could be manual or by a pneumatic operated ladle. Lead is generally poured either directly into the mould or into the ladle from the furnace by the pump. Grid moulds are provided with water cooling lines & cartridge heater brackets. Automatic Digital Controller controls temperature of grid mould.
The machine is semi-automatic in nature. Only trimming is manual operation.
Suitable for Antimonial & Selenium Alloys for any type of Grids.
Most suitable to cast Twin Tubular Spine Grids of size 165 mm spine length x 145 mm width
Digital Temperature Controllers for better Monitoring & Control
Power : 415 V, 31 KW (Electrically Heated Furnace) 12 KW (Diesel or LPG heated Furnace)
Capacity : 4 to 5
Grid Panels Per Minute
Furnace : 800 Kg

Two machines will be required to make 60 Batteries Shift.

Details :

  • Stack is a vertical pipe, which guides flow of Flue gas to upper layer. Required Height is as per CPCB.
  • Stack has foundation strong enough to support the structure in case of wind flow, stress created by nature including minor tremors, cyclones etc.
  • It has higher ambient pressure at the bottom and lower pressure at top which creates draft inside the stack, this assist to flow flue gases to the atmosphere.

The battery-recycling has changed dramatically over the past ten to twenty years. The changes have resulted from environmental regulation, changes in battery-processing technology, changes in battery distribution and sales techniques, changes in lead-smelting technology, and changes in the lead alloys used in the batteries.
